A new study reveals that nearly half of Australians believe a foreign military attack is imminent, with direct onshore attacks and domestic terrorism topping the list of concerns. Real-world tensions, such as the latest Middle East conflict, are also impacting fuel supplies, causing price hikes. The study highlights growing national security fears and a perceived lack of preparedness among Australians.
